
The mission of the Buchanan County Industrial Development Authority is to promote responsible economic growth and investment that strengthens our community while honoring our Appalachian heritage.
We work to attract new industries, support existing businesses, and encourage entrepreneurship by connecting individuals and companies with the tools, resources, and opportunities needed to succeed. Our goal is to help create jobs, expand economic opportunities, and improve quality of life for the citizens of Buchanan County.
As a rural and economically distressed region, we recognize both the challenges and the incredible potential that exist here. With strategic infrastructure investments such as the Coalfields Expressway and Corridor Q, along with our dedicated workforce and strong community values, Buchanan County is positioned for meaningful growth and new possibilities.
The Buchanan County IDA is committed to building a stronger future—one opportunity at a time.
Live Where Opportunity Is Growing
A limited number of residential lots are currently available at Southern Gap, one of Buchanan County’s fastest-growing areas for development. Located near the expanding Southern Gap Business and Industrial Park, these properties offer a unique opportunity to live close to a thriving hub of commercial, industrial, and community activity.
Southern Gap is also home to the new consolidated Southern Gap High School, scheduled to open in 2026, bringing additional energy and investment to the area.
With convenient access to major transportation routes, outdoor recreation, and nearby amenities, Southern Gap represents an exciting place for future residential growth in Buchanan County.
Additional residential opportunities are expected to become available in the near future.

A Place for Businesses to Grow
Buchanan County is actively working to create an environment where businesses can succeed and grow. Our community offers a dedicated workforce, competitive operating costs, and expanding transportation access through Corridor Q and the Coalfields Expressway.
